KTM India has finally launched the 390 Adventure R at Rs 3,77,915 (ex-showroom). At this price point, it undercuts the KTM 390 Adventure Spoke Wheel variant by Rs 18,829.

Bajaj Auto has expanded its Chetak electric scooter lineup with the introduction of the new Chetak C25, priced at Rs 91,399 (ex-showroom). With this, it has become the most affordable model under the Chetak subsidiary.

TVS Motor Company has announced a nationwide winter service camp from December 20, 2025, to January 5, 2026. Themed "Resolve, Refresh & Ride", the service campaign is running across all authorised TVS service centres across the country.

Bajaj Auto has updated the Pulsar 220F in India with a bunch of small but meaningful updates. The bike now costs Rs 1,28,490 (ex-showroom), Rs 1,103 more than the previous model.
